footnotes =Florigene is a
biotechnology company based inMelbourne ,Australia which is principally involved in the application of in-house genetic modification techniques to develop novel colour expressions in a range of commercial plants.Florigene has a subsidiary division in the
Netherlands , and other production operations around the world.History
Florigene has long been associated with genetic engineering floriculture. Founded as Calgene Pacific Ltd in
1986 with institutional backing fromAmcor , CP Ventures Ltd, and the Japan-Australia Venture Capital Fund, it was one of Australia's first biotechnology companies.In
1991 , Florigene's research team announced that it had isolated the gene responsible for the expression of the colourblue inpetunia s, beating out rivals around the globe by a matter of weeks. This breakthrough paved the way for the acquisition of Dutch rival, Florigene, in1993 . Calgene assumed Florigene's corporate name in1994 to capitalise on that firm's international reputation. Since then, Florigene has developed naturally long-life and disease resistantcarnations , new morphologies ofgerbera s and natural colour modifications of the three main cut flowers -roses ,carnations andchrysanthemums -which it exports throughout the Americas, Europe, the UK and Asia.Public float
Florigene prepared for a public float - hiring CS First Boston to develop a prospectus and secure investors across
Asia ,Europe and the U.S. - but was instead acquired by global agrochemicals giant Nufarm Ltd in1999 .Ownership
In
2003 ,Japan ese brewing giant and long term partnerSuntory acquired 98.5% equity in Florigene fromNufarm .Developments and potential
The significance of Florigene's technology is the brand potential of its novel flower varieties - A blue rose is a marketer's dream. In
2004 , after 20 years and AUS$45 million worth of exhaustive research and prolific patenting, Florigene and Suntory scientists announced to the world the development of the first rose in the pipeline to a true blue rose. It is expected to be commercialised in the coming years.ee also
